Yes the cables are application specific. The Lancer has two coils over the #2 and 4 cylinders (argh...don't have my car here). Those two cylinders are direct fire while the #1 and 3 cylinders stem from the coil packs. The MSD DIS-2 ignition was believed to have worked but our friends from the Mirage boards enlightened us that odds are it doesn't work. Something about the stock coils firing twice per cycle. Aftermarket coils would be necessary to use the MSD setup.

Mag wires should be the same as the 1.8L mirage from 97-02 since using the same block 4g9x. You will get 2 wires for approx 80 bucks (Mag has to pay a royalty to incorporate its design towards Mistu spec). It's a properitary thing.
Whenever our group gets together again, I'll take off my wires, put them on a lancer, and fire it up . . . takes pics too. So far, weather hasn't helped us. We're 3 for 3 setting a meeting and rained on us.
Also, Mag wires will not give you HP. It will make your motor fire/rev a bit faster towards redline. About at max +10 to 15% faster in the right weather/fuel condition . . . remember I have auto tranny. It doesn't take much to feel its effect on the car, but manual is a different story. You might not feel it at all.
